Use a rotating rack or lazy Susan
A rotating rack or lazy Susan is a stylish and functional way to organize your perfume collection, especially if you have a large variety of fragrances. This setup maximizes space and keeps all your perfumes visible and easily accessible. With a simple spin, you can access any bottle without having to dig through your collection. It also adds an element of sophistication to your display, making choosing your scent for the day a little more fun.
When selecting a rotating rack, opt for one that complements your dressing table or the designated space for your perfumes. Consider the size of your collection and choose a rack that can accommodate bottles of different sizes, from delicate rollerballs to larger floral scents. Group fragrances by similarities
Grouping your perfumes by their similarities is a great way to organise your collection. This method makes it easier to find the scent you're looking for and helps you identify any gaps in your collection.
You can group your perfumes by their scent families. Floral perfumes, for instance, tend to be light and fresh, making them perfect for spring and summer. Woody fragrances, with their earthy and warm notes, are ideal for autumn and winter. You can keep these in separate sections, perhaps on different shelves or in different drawers. Oriental perfumes, with their rich and exotic scents, are another family you might want to group together.
You can also group your perfumes by brand. This approach makes your collection look more cohesive and helps you quickly find what you're looking for. It also allows you to appreciate the design and theme of each brand. If you're a fan of a particular brand, you might want to give that brand a prominent place in your display.
Another way to group your fragrances is by their purpose or the time of day you use them. You can separate your daytime and nighttime fragrances, for example, or your summer scents from your winter perfumes. This approach helps you choose the right scent for the occasion and makes it easier to find the fragrance you're looking for.
Finally, you can group your perfumes by bottle size. This approach ensures that all your bottles are easily accessible and not cluttered. Keep travel-sized perfumes in a designated pouch or small box, for instance, so they're easy to grab when packing for a trip.

Install floating shelves
To install floating shelves to organise your perfume collection, you will need to decide on the placement of the shelves. It is recommended that you use a stud finder to determine the location of the studs and make light pencil marks on the wall as a guide. Ensure that at least one of the screws in the mounting brackets will be secured to a stud. If there are no studs available in your desired location, you will need to install anchors to support the shelf's weight.
Once you have determined the final placement, use a screwdriver or drill to secure the internal bracket to the wall. Check that it is level, and make any necessary adjustments before adding the final screws. If you are installing multiple shelves, measure off the installed bracket to determine the placement of the other shelves.
When installing floating shelves, consider the height of your perfume bottles and the distance between each shelf. For example, you may want to allow for 12 inches between shelves to accommodate hair products. With all the internal brackets secured, slide the shelf casing onto the bracket and secure it in place by tightening the set screws underneath.
Floating shelves offer a sleek and modern way to display your perfume collection. They can be installed at any height, making your perfumes easily accessible. The open design allows for easy organisation and visibility of your perfumes, ensuring that you can quickly find the scent you are looking for.
